From 8b1cd5efdfd2a2642976f048674e4e2b9a8f36dc Mon Sep 17 00:00:00 2001
From: awatlet <arnaud.watlet@umons.ac.be>
Date: Wed, 11 Oct 2023 15:01:02 +0200
Subject: [PATCH] Updates test

---
 dev/test_mb_2024_1_mux_2024.py | 6 ++++--
 1 file changed, 4 insertions(+), 2 deletions(-)

diff --git a/dev/test_mb_2024_1_mux_2024.py b/dev/test_mb_2024_1_mux_2024.py
index ad585861..1c5cf82f 100644
--- a/dev/test_mb_2024_1_mux_2024.py
+++ b/dev/test_mb_2024_1_mux_2024.py
@@ -35,21 +35,23 @@ if stand_alone:
     MUX_CONFIG.update({'connection': MUX_CONFIG.pop('connection', ctl.interfaces[
                                            MUX_CONFIG.pop('interface_name', 'i2c')])})
     MUX_CONFIG.update({'id': mux_id})
-    print(MUX_CONFIG['cabling'])
 
     rx = rx_module.Rx(**HARDWARE_CONFIG['rx'])
     tx = tx_module.Tx(**HARDWARE_CONFIG['tx'])
     pwr = pwr_module.Pwr(**HARDWARE_CONFIG['pwr'])
     mux = mux_module.Mux(**MUX_CONFIG)
-    print(mux.cabling)
 
     tx.polarity = 1
     time.sleep(1)
     tx.polarity = 0
     mux.switch(elec_dict={'A': [1], 'B': [4], 'M': [2], 'N': [3]}, state='on')
     time.sleep(1)
+    voltage = rx.voltage
+    current = tx.current
     mux.switch(elec_dict={'A': [1], 'B': [4], 'M': [2], 'N': [3]}, state='off')
 
+    print(f'Resistance: {voltage / current :.2f} ohm, voltage: {voltage:.2f} mV, current: {current:.2f} mA')
+
 # mux as part of a OhmPiHardware system
 if part_of_hardware_system:
     from ohmpi.hardware_system import OhmPiHardware
-- 
GitLab